Description Groundnut pods are att~cked before harvest
by several vertebrate and invertebrate pests.
Among invertebrates, several arthropods such
as earwigs, termites, wire-worms, false wireworms,
white grubs, ted ants, Spodoptera etc.,
feed on deve1opingpotis (Wightman and
Amin, 1988). Damaged pods have little commercial
value because either the kernels are
damaged or external damage to the pod wall
renders them vulnerable to fungal infection
and aflatoxin contaminati.on (McDonald and
Harkt).ess, 1967).
